Windows System File Checker Tool can check and repair missing or corrupted Windows system files on your computer. Besides, using this tool doesn't need the Windows installation CD. All you need is to boot into the Safe Mode with Command Prompt. Step 1. Restart your computer.
Once it starts, press "F8" in 1-second intervals until you see the Windows logo. Step 2. Then you will see the menu of "Advanced Boot Options". Under it, choose "Safe Mode with Command Prompt".

System Restore is a feature in Microsoft Windows that allows users to revert their computer's state including system files, installed applications, Windows Registry, and system settings to a previous point in time. Thus, it can be used to recover from system malfunctions or other problems. Performing a system restore will take your PC back to an earlier point in time, called a system restore point. Restore points are generated when you install a new app, driver, or Windows update, and when you create a restore point manually.
